Culver-Stockton College is a private nonprofit, baccalaureate institution in Missouri. This report summarizes admissions activity from 2025 federal data.
Acceptance rate
99.1%
open admissions
Out of every 100 applicants
Out of every 100 applicants Admitted 99/100; Denied 1/100 Admitted 99/100 Denied 1/100 Selectivity tier
Selectivity tier Most selective 0–10%; Highly selective 10–25%; Selective 25–50%; Moderately selective 50–75%; Open 75–100%. This school: 99.1%.
